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 26 февраля 2025 06:47

Ответы на все задания

Ответ нейросети

26 февраля 2025 06:47

На изображении представлена задача, связанная с бинарным деревом, где необходимо выполнить определенную операцию или вычислить значение, используя представленную структуру.

Для детального понимания задачи, давайте рассмотрим базовый процесс работы с бинарными деревьями:

  1. Структура бинарного дерева: Каждая вершина может иметь не более двух потомков. В бинарном дереве часто работают с терминами "левый потомок" и "правый потомок".

  2. Выполнение операций с деревом:

    • Обходы дерева: Существует несколько способов пройти по дереву, например:
      • Прямой (Pre-order): Обрабатываем текущую вершину, затем левое поддерево, потом правое.
      • Центрированный (In-order): Левое поддерево, затем текущая вершина, потом правое поддерево.
      • Обратный (Post-order): Левое поддерево, правое поддерево, затем текущая вершина.
  3. Возможно, требуется посчитать сумму или другую операцию над значениями узлов дерева:

    • Если задача требует найти сумму всех значений, пройдите по каждому узлу и сложите их значения.
    • Для других операций, таких как поиск максимального значения, сравнивайте значения в каждом узле и сохраняйте максимальное.

Если конкретная задача требует выполнения иной операции, пожалуйста, уточните условия, и я помогу с подробным объяснением и решением.

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

Ответы на все задания
На изображении представлена задача, связанная с бинарным деревом, где необходимо выполнить определенную операцию или вычислить значение, используя представленную структуру. Для детального понимания задачи, давайте рассмотрим базовый процесс работы с бинарными деревьями: 1. **Структура бинарного дерева**: Каждая вершина может иметь не более двух потомков. В бинарном дереве часто работают с терминами "левый потомок" и "правый потомок". 2. **Выполнение операций с деревом**: - **Обходы дерева**: Существует несколько способов пройти по дереву, например: - **Прямой (Pre-order)**: Обрабатываем текущую вершину, затем левое поддерево, потом правое. - **Центрированный (In-order)**: Левое поддерево, затем текущая вершина, потом правое поддерево. - **Обратный (Post-order)**: Левое поддерево, правое поддерево, затем текущая вершина. 3. **Возможно, требуется посчитать сумму или другую операцию над значениями узлов дерева**: - Если задача требует найти сумму всех значений, пройдите по каждому узлу и сложите их значения. - Для других операций, таких как поиск максимального значения, сравнивайте значения в каждом узле и сохраняйте максимальное. Если конкретная задача требует выполнения иной операции, пожалуйста, уточните условия, и я помогу с подробным объяснением и решением.